Johann Wachter (born November 5, 1888 in Eisenberg an der Pinka ; † May 7, 1957 there ) was an Austrian farmer and politician. From 1934 to 1938 he was a member of the Burgenland Landtag .

Life

Wachter was born as the son of the farmer Johann Wachter from Eisenberg. He attended elementary school and subsequently worked as a wine merchant and farmer. Between 1927 and 1938, Wachter held the function of a councilor of the Burgenland Chamber of Agriculture and in 1936 was district farmer leader. In 1937 Wachter was appointed to the economic council.

Wachter was married.

politics

Wachter was mayor of Eisenberg an der Pinka between 1934 and 1938 . Wachter was a member of the state parliament between November 11, 1934 and March 12, 1938, with Wachter representing the state of "agriculture and forestry".
